The Catechins Constituent Content Analysis of Different Cultivars of Camellia sinensis var. assamica in Yunnan

Abstract: To further study the biochemical characteristics of different cultivar of Camellia sinensis var. assamica in Yunnan, we analyzed 5 cultivars which had large planting area in Menghai, Yunnan and the catechin constituent content among different cultivars through detecting the content of tea polyphenol(TP), total catechins and main catechins. The results showed that all the 5 cultivars (Camellia sinensis var. assamica in Menghai,‘Dark Green Tea’,‘Yunkang No.10’,‘Yunkang No.14’and‘Changye-baihao’) had TP content more than 30%, and were 35.4%, 31.2%, 34.8%, 37.6% and 31.7% respectively. The total catechins content more than 20%, and were 24.5%, 26.2%, 29.7%, 32.3% and 22.7% respectively. In main catechins, ECG, EGCG and EC contents were higher, and the proportion of ECG and EGCG was larger, the contents of C, EGC and GCG were lower, and did not reach 0.5%. The catechins content of the 5 cultivars, the proportion of ester catechins (EGCG, ECG and GCG) was larger, it was between 54.49%-72.18% in TP, and between 76.53%- 84.58% in total catechins. On the whole, in all the 5 materials, the contents of TP and total catechins were higher, ester catechins was main catechin. However, the contents of TP, total catechins and main catechins (except GCG) had significant differences among different cultivars.
